Pet Childcare Vs Pet Park
When it involves giving your canine chances to interact socially, several pet parents are drawn to the canine park. While a canine park can be enjoyable, it can likewise be dangerous for your puppy.
At a pet dog park, it prevails for pet dogs to have distressing experiences with various other pet dogs. This can trigger an uncertainty, which is the opposite of what you want for your canine.
Safety
Dogs require to play, yet if a pet's personality is off or if they do not have fundamental obedience skills, they can cause trouble. Fights are a regular occurrence at dog parks that are not carefully monitored, and also small scuffles can bring about severe injuries for the pet dogs included.
At an accountable day care, the staff will make certain that the pets that play with each other work by examining their character and health records. Most centers will certainly need that canines have a minimum of rabies, distemper, and hepatitis shots along with bordetella (kennel coughing) vaccinations.
Additionally, liable day cares will ensure that all dogs are made sterile or sterilized as part of their pack administration protocol. Intact women canines coming into warmth are likewise stayed out of the daycare, as are unvaccinated pets that might spread illnesses to the various other pet dogs in the group. This is everything about safety and security to avoid disease, injury, and even fatality for the pet dogs in the daycare setting.

Cleanliness

They are divided by size, character and play design to preserve a secure atmosphere. They invest most of their time using a compressed rubberized flooring that's comfy on paw pads and promotes hip and joint wellness. Dogtopia also has a skilled staff that is accountable for keeping a clean atmosphere. They are constantly cleaning up the center and washing all of the devices that obtains dirty.
At a pet dog park, it's hard to understand what you're allowing your dog walk in. Several owners aren't great concerning picking up feces or cleaning off benches that have pee on them. The park can additionally be a breeding ground for microorganisms like Coccidia, Giardia and bloodsuckers. It's not uncommon for an ill dog to be brought into the park and contaminate various other dogs. Inoculation needs are also less rigid at pet parks. This can put your puppy in danger for ailments that are preventable by staying at a well-respected specialist doggie day care.
